Making learning visible
These photos are some snapshots of our Year Twos in action this week and help to make our learning visible. During our play, Year Two are:
⭐️ developing their creativity and imagination;
⭐️ connecting to reality and the real-world;
⭐️ interacting with others;
⭐️ taking part in language-rich experiences, where vocabulary and conversation are at the forefront;
⭐️ strengthening their independence and sense of self;
⭐️ developing essential skills such as observing, enquiring, investigating, constructing and deconstructing;
⭐️ practising concentration and focus;
⭐️ enhancing cognitive abilities;
⭐️ developing fine and gross motor skills;
⭐️ developing hand-eye coordination;
⭐️ developing social and emotional skills;
⭐️ applying mathematical and scientific thinking; and
⭐️ practising negotiation and communication skills.
